Descriptions
This cable utilizes two simplex cables and two fillers stranded with aramid yarns, and then with an overall LSZH or low temperature resistance PVC jacket.

Technical Parameters (Typical Values)
| Fiber Count | Dimension (mm) |
Tensile Strength (N) |
Crush (N/100mm) |
Min. Bending Radius (mm) |
Cable Weight (kg/km) |
|||
| Short Term | Long Term | Short Term | Long Term | Dynamic | Static | |||
| 2 | 7 | 600 | 300 | 1000 | 300 | 20D | 10D | 38 |
1. “D” is the outer diameter of the cable;
2. The typical values in the table may be adjusted accordingly;
3. Different specifications are available upon request.

Transmission Properties
| Fiber Type | 62.5µm (OM1) | 50µm (OM2) | 50µm (OM3) | SM |
| (850nm/1300nm) | (850nm/1300nm) | (850nm/1300nm) | (1310nm/1550nm) | |
| Maximum Attenuation (dB/km) | 3. 5/1.5 | 3.5/1.5 | 3.5/1.5 | --- |
| Typical Attenuation (dB/km) | 3.5/1.5 | 3.0/1.0 | 3.0/1.0 | 0.36/0.25 |
| Minimum LED Bandwidth (MHz·km) | 200/500 | 500/500 | 1500/500 | --- |
Other fiber types are available upon request.
